With his fedora on and sticker-studded guitar in hand, Canberra teacher CJ Shaw works hard to make singing a spiritual experience for his students — and he's been recognised by the highest in Australia's music industry.

For a lot of Australians, the annual ARIA Music Awards stoke memories of Delta Goodrem, Silverchair and passionate Tina Arena speeches.Palmerston Primary School music teacher CJ Shaw is one of just four people nominated for the ARIA Music Teacher award.

With his fedora on and sticker-studded guitar in hand, Mr Shaw works hard to make singing a spiritual experience for his students."The family trade called me back," Mr Shaw laughed. Earlier this year Mr Shaw wrote an original song about ANZAC biscuits to help students think about the complexities of war."Gonna bake my dad some Anzac biscuits, make sure that he comes home."Gonna bake enough for my next door neighbour, who lost both his sons.

"A lot of parents were actually really sad when the kids came back to school because it meant they weren't getting a daily dose of CJ in their loungerooms," Ms Smith said.Rock legend Jimmy Barnes — performing here with Jessica Mauboy during the 30th ARIA Awards — announced Mr Shaw's nomination. "There are only very few times in your life that you can just say 'Jimmy Barnes' and look them in the eye," he said."Music is a way of expressing how you feel inside," he told the year five class.
